#51fe3c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51fe3c is composed of 31.8% red, 99.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113.5 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 61.6%. #51fe3c color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ff78 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#51fe3c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51fe3c has RGB values of R:81, G:254,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0. Its decimal value is 5373500.

Shades and Tints of #51fe3c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eeff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#51fe3c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a496 is the less saturated color, while #51fe3c is the most saturated one.
